2.A.6.2.9
Solvent efflux pump, TtgABC (extrudes toluene, styrene, m-xylene, ethylbenzene, acetate, α-pinene and propylbenzene) (Teran et al., 2007; Dunlop et al. 2011Dunlop et al. 2011).

Accession Number:Q9WWZ9
Protein Name:TtgA
Length:384
Molecular Weight:41249.00
Species:Pseudomonas putida [303]
Number of TMSs:1
Location1 / Topology2 / Orientation3: Cell inner membrane1 / Lipid-anchor2
Substrate acetate, styrene, m-xylene, toluene, alpha-pinene, propylbenzene
